Learning &Development- Coordinator

Remote, USAFull-timePosted 2026-07-29

May Institute is seeking a Learning & Development Coordinator to support their training operations. This role involves managing orientation logistics, tracking certifications, compliance documentation, and ensuring seamless training delivery.

Responsibilities

  • Coordinate New Hire Orientation attendance, reporting, badge creation, and training progression scheduling
  • Manage recertification enrollment, compliance tracking, and LMS documentation updates
  • Conduct daily, monthly, and quarterly audits of training and certification records
  • Support reputed company audits with complete, accurate documentation
  • Coordinate training logistics including room scheduling, materials, vendor communication, and last-minute adjustments
  • Manage the L&D team inbox, team scheduling, supply ordering, and internal communications
  • Create promotional materials and reputed company L&D invoices for fiscal accountability
